I have 20K debt and I basically live pay check to paycheck by JazkOW in personalfinance

[–]AnimusVulnus 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Look at debt consolidation services. Your credit will get hurt and you’ll have to rebuild it but they help. Generally they work like this: They have you stop paying on your debts and become an intermediary to those parties. You work out a payment plan with them to build funds used to pay off your debts. As you get enough funds built up, they work out deals to pay part of the debt off and cancel the rest with each party. Usually this will end up with you paying 40 to 60 percent of each debt. They do have their own fees based on how much debt they handled for you. But you should expect to pay about 75% of that debt total and it stops growing. Note you do pay taxes against the full amount of that debt come tax time not just the amount you ended up paying.

Just turned 18 and am so excited to finally be able to exercise my right to vote. by [deleted] in pics

[–]AnimusVulnus 0 points1 point  (0 children)

It's not about people lying. It's about people being able to force you to vote a certain way. In the past polling places would be occupied by people trying to turn away people who would vote for the opposition.

It's built on the premise that not all people are good and will do dishonest things to control you. This is a safe guard to help protect your right to vote the eat you want without repercussions by those that would disapprove of your choice.

Plenty of laws exist to protect you from being controlled or exploited directly. There have been laws put into place to protect your right to vote. Many of these are due to attempts to stop people from voting in the first place. Putting people at polling places to stop 'ubdesirables' from voting, having a fee in place to be able to vote, and the like.
